Review

Ambrosia Villa in Beverly Hills emerges in these accounts as a senior living option that many families come to trust for 24/7 care, a warm welcome, and a home-like atmosphere. Prospective residents and their loved ones are greeted by staff who are described as not only knowledgeable about elderly care but genuinely invested in the wellbeing of the people who live there. The initial impression is one of hospitality and professional care, with a focus on creating a safe, comfortable environment from the very first contact.

For families dealing with a loved one who needs round-the-clock attention, the experience shared is often about how quickly a sense of security takes hold. One reviewer recalls how his 97-year-old mother was settled in within a few days and how obvious it was that the right decision had been made. The staff is repeatedly described as extremely warm and friendly, dedicated to the residents' comfort and security. The home itself is portrayed as clean in both scent and appearance, and the atmosphere is noted to be pleasant for residents and visitors alike. The sense of being welcomed "like family" is a recurring theme, extending to visitors who are encouraged to feel at home while their loved ones receive care.

Several testimonials highlight the quality of care following medical events, underscoring the importance of attentive staff in recovery. After a hospital stay, one mother returned to Ambrosia Villa and recovered with the required support and attention, with heartfelt thanks directed at Victoria and the rest of the dedicated team. This gratitude is echoed by families who feel fortunate to have found a place they trust for their loved ones, emphasizing the professional demeanor with which care is administered, and the assurance that loved ones are in a caring, safe, and secure living environment.

The positive feedback is reinforced by specific commendations about the staff and the home's culture. One reviewer notes that the staff and owner are good people who treat residents like family, with particular affection for a mother who has lived there for six years. The home is described as very clean and beautiful, with wholesome, wonderful food. The sentiment is that Ambrosia Villa is not just a facility but a blessing to families, a place where care is delivered with warmth, respect, and a focus on the residents' happiness and dignity. The sense of belonging is clear - an atmosphere where both residents and their families feel supported and valued.

However, not all voices align with this overwhelmingly positive picture. A cautionary note appears in the mix, warning readers not to place someone they love in any Ambrosia Villa locations. This urgent admonition sits alongside the many glowing endorsements and serves as a reminder that experiences can vary, and potential residents may wish to conduct their own evaluations before deciding. The presence of such a negative perspective within the same collection of reviews suggests that, as with any elder-care option, diligence and personal assessment are essential.

Among the most vivid positive recollections are stories of residents arriving and feeling at ease almost immediately. One mother, upon arrival, was described as behaving as though she were at a party - meeting new friends in a spotless environment with healthy, delicious food. The consistency across accounts is that the care team is genuinely warm and caring, with families expressing gratitude for experts who treat residents with kindness and as part of a family-like community. The physical spaces are repeatedly praised for being clean, with mentions of a large TV room featuring multiple recliners that contribute to a comfortable, homelike setting. The sense of security and belonging is a common thread, with several reviewers noting the importance of staff who are consistently attentive, compassionate, and able to provide the level of care needed for both short-term recovery and long-term living.

In sum, the collective observations present Ambrosia Villa as a place that many families come to rely on for compassionate, professional elder care delivered in a clean, welcoming, and family-oriented environment. The experiences range from enthusiastic endorsements and heartfelt gratitude to cautious warnings. The throughline is clear: when families find the right match, Ambrosia Villa can feel like a nurturing home where residents are treated with dignity, care, and genuine warmth. For anyone considering this option, these firsthand impressions underscore the value of visiting in person, meeting the caregivers, and assessing how well the home aligns with a loved one's needs, preferences, and personality.

Description

Ambrosia Villa Beverly Hills is a premier assisted living community located in the beautiful neighborhood of Beverly Hills, MI. Our community offers luxurious and comfortable living accommodations for seniors desiring assistance with their daily activities.

Residents at Ambrosia Villa Beverly Hills can enjoy a variety of amenities that make their stay more enjoyable and convenient. Our dining room offers delicious and nutritious meals, catering to special dietary restrictions if needed. The fully furnished accommodations provide a cozy and homely atmosphere for our residents. Additionally, our outdoor space allows residents to relax and enjoy nature.

To ensure the well-being of our residents, we provide comprehensive care services tailored to individual needs. Our trained staff is available to assist with activities of daily living, such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. We also coordinate with healthcare providers to ensure seamless communication and care coordination for our residents. Medication management is provided to ensure the correct dosage schedule is followed.

At Ambrosia Villa Beverly Hills, we offer a range of exciting activities to keep our residents engaged and entertained. Scheduled daily activities cater to various interests and preferences, promoting socialization and mental stimulation.

Our community is conveniently surrounded by various amenities that enhance the quality of life for our residents. There are eight cafes nearby where residents can meet friends or enjoy a cup of coffee. Two parks offer opportunities for outdoor recreation and relaxation. Fourteen pharmacies provide easy access to medications and health supplies. Residents can also find nearby physicians for any medical needs they may have. Additionally, there are fourteen restaurants in close proximity offering diverse cuisine options.

At Ambrosia Villa Beverly Hills, we prioritize the comfort, well-being, and independence of our residents while providing the necessary support they need in a vibrant community setting.
